            THERE IS NO HEART IN THE SENATE HEALTHCARE BILL

  (Mr. LOWENTHAL asked and was given permission to address the House 
for 1 minute and to revise and extend his remarks.)
  Mr. LOWENTHAL. Mr. Speaker, the Senate version was supposed to be the 
one, according to the President, with heart. There is no heart in this 
bill.
  Sixty percent of my constituents live in Los Angeles County which, in 
total, has about 5 percent--one county in the country has about 5 
percent--of this country's Medicaid recipients. The proposed Senate 
bill cuts to Medicaid would put more than a quarter of those currently 
receiving Medicaid assistance in L.A. County, nearly 900,000 people, at 
risk for losing health insurance.
  This is not a healthcare bill. This is a tax cut for the wealthy, 
dressed up to look like serious legislation. The rich get richer, while 
everyone else is left to get poorer and sicker.
  This is not who we are as Americans.
